First ATMEGA328P Project in MPLAB X

Поділитися
Вставка
  • Опубліковано 17 лип 2024
  • Before Microchip acquired Atmel it was a chore to program ATMEGA chips like the '328P found on the Arduino UNO in C on Mac or Linux. But now that MPLAB X supports the 8-bit ATMEGAs you can program them easily on Mac, Windows or Linux. Here, I step you through the basic steps of looking over the datasheet, identifying a digital pin of interest and using MPLAB X's built-in debugging and simulation tools to ensure that your program is going to work like you intended, without guessing.
  • Наука та технологія

КОМЕНТАРІ • 12

  • @franciscomenezes4308
    @franciscomenezes4308 4 роки тому

    Obrigado pelo vídeo James Smith...

  • @PedreiraNeto
    @PedreiraNeto 4 роки тому

    Nice, very good!

  • @danielcolon18
    @danielcolon18 5 років тому +7

    Hello"! Interesting your video, however I was expecting that you got the code downloaded to the Arduino board, that'll be nice to see. By the way, I like the clear way you explain things, greetings from Mexico.

    • @onnimikki2007
      @onnimikki2007  5 років тому +3

      Hola! Gracias! Thank you for the comment. The first few videos will be simulation only as I want to explore the debugging and documentation tools first. I will eventually use the debuggers (PIC KIT 4, I think) and show examples with that.

    • @enbyhacker
      @enbyhacker Рік тому

      @@onnimikki2007 I was wondering if you got around to making those examples with PICkit4. I am trying to program an ATMEGA and keep getting the following error:
      Data transmission failed. Error code -112 returned while trying to send USB data.
      A communication error with the debug tool has occurred. The tool will be reset and should re-enumerate shortly.
      Connection Failed.

  • @mykhaylorudakov3143
    @mykhaylorudakov3143 5 років тому

    Thank you! That exactly what i looking for. Simulation is a cool feature i hope it saves a time.
    Did you try to program ATmega328 with MPLAB X and then insert ready to run MCU in Arduino board? Is any issue?

  • @navadeep.ganesh
    @navadeep.ganesh 4 роки тому +1

    Excellent video!
    Cant i program ATMEGA328P with ATMEL studio too? Whats the difference between these two IDE's?

  • @KevinSmith-dx6xq
    @KevinSmith-dx6xq 3 роки тому

    Nice video. Thank you. How did you turn your desk at 45 degree angle to your window? :-)

  • @navadeep.ganesh
    @navadeep.ganesh 4 роки тому

    Which compiler is used for ATMEGA328p ? As the R/Y/G datasheet on MPLAB X IDE shows, none of the compiler support ATMEGA328P MC's !!!

  • @omkarkamble3811
    @omkarkamble3811 2 місяці тому

    how can i generate executable file using mplabx

  • @wellingtonsilva5357
    @wellingtonsilva5357 2 роки тому +1

    Ótimo vídeo, coloca legenda para português Brasil 🇧🇷🇧🇷🇧🇷